Ticket: Marlow mobile deep-link routing broken after the 2.9 rollout; links to product pages open the home screen instead. The routing rules live in the Coppervault config store, which is currently locked after three failed unlock attempts by the deploy bot. Please unlock it, verify the route map, and redeploy. Unlocking the vault requires the recovery passphrase, which is:

unlock words, fafog-yagap: julvan-rusix-rusdor-quenath-drumir-wenir-sileth-julael-aldion-julael-frador-giliel-tameth-ulador

Onboarding — Lanternfell eng sync. Calendar sync conflict: Bryse Scheduler double-books rooms when the Corvane plugin and native client both write within one sync cycle. Workaround: disable plugin writes during the 09:00 batch. Permanent fix tracked on the resolver board; ETA two sprints. New folks: get read access to the sync dashboard from Tam. Dashboard recovery flow asks for the passphrase, given below.

strongbox words: oliael-gilax-lamael

Subject: Parchmill cut-over wrap-up

Hi — quick summary for your review. We cut over to the new Parchmill markdown pipeline last night with no rollbacks. Sanitization now happens pre-cache, so stale unsafe HTML can't leak from old entries; we also purged the render cache entirely. One straggler worker ran the old build for ten minutes, already terminated. The production pipeline currently runs with these settings.

config for bawip-badup:
ULAAEL_HOST=ulaael.zemvarsys.internal
ULAAEL_PORT=8000

Occupancy feed for the Stackerton garage network. The poller hits each garage controller every 20 seconds and publishes counts to the Bayline bus. On-call: if counts flatline, restart the poller, not the bus. Required vars: GARAGE_POLL_INTERVAL, BAYLINE_TOPIC, and the controller auth secret. The first two have sane defaults; the secret does not. Set it in the env file with the line below.

sealed setting: LEDGER_TOKEN20=6148d35bbb480b0ab79e